What you'll build
As a Development Architect for Time-Series-Based Supply Planning (TS Supply Planning or TSP), you will build high-quality, secure, performant, and reliable cloud services to solve complex supply chain planning challenges. You'll focus on end-to-end problem discovery and solution delivery (concept, design, coding, testing, quality assurance, maintenance, and support) in a scrum team. The product, built on SAP ABAP NetWeaver and SAP HANA Cloud with UI5 2.0, OData services, and LLM-driven natural language interfaces, serves over 1,600 large enterprises ensuring uninterrupted critical processes. Where you belong
SAP IBP, SAP's fastest-growing cloud jewel, drives EUR460M ACV from large enterprises. Built on SAP HANA in Palo Alto, it now thrives with ~450 brilliant minds innovating in supply chain planning across 5 global locations and time zones.
